Full job description Our client, Calypso Enterprises, a medical cannabis cultivation company located in Erie, PA under new ownership and recommitted to building a world class team to grow excellent product, seeking detail-oriented, organized, and strategic individuals to join our team as a Production Technician. • Handling and storing all ingredients and products in accordance with State Department of Health standards. • Conducting and recording all begin and end-of-day inventories of all medical and non-medical products. • Regularly entering inventory and logistics data into tracking systems designated by the state and the company. • Receiving and processing orders from the Sales team with consistent speed and accuracy. • Reviewing orders, then identifying and pulling correct product for orders. • Labeling and packing orders with strong attention to detail, including examining products to verify conformance to quality standards.
